Scoop Images: Empty Lake – Full Lake
More images of the environs of the most photogenic mountain village in the world taken by Norman Mackay .
Norman writes: “I thought you might enjoy a before and after photo of Lake Ohau. We have Had about 100mm of rain in the last five days which has really done wonders for the lake level, which was getting quite low. The photos I have sent are of the same rock in Lake Ohau. The only difference is the date each was taken. This really can be called photographic proof of the amount of rain that Lake Ohau has had in the past week. I would guess that the lake level has risen about 2 metres in the past week."
